There is a particular kind of luxury in a morning with nowhere to be — coffee brewing, light streaming in, nothing on the agenda but the pleasure of it.

The Slow Mornings Gift Basket was curated for exactly that. A thoughtful collection of North American artisan goods that turn an ordinary weekend into something worth savouring. From the first pour of freshly roasted coffee to the warm flicker of a Canyon Candle in the scent Parliament, every element of this basket has been chosen to set the tone for the most unhurried, indulgent morning imaginable.

A handcrafted cutting board and olive wood spoon bring warmth to the kitchen. Lannie Rae Gourmet beer bread or pancake mix invites something homemade. Provisions Food Co. blueberry and lavender charcuterie jam, Dardimans mandarin orange crisps or Makabi & Sons shortbread cookies, and pure Canadian maple syrup or honey round out a basket that is equal parts beautiful and delicious.

Finished with an organic cotton Turkish tea towel and fresh eucalyptus or a dried foraged bundle, all nestled inside a round braided seagrass basket — this is the kind of gift that arrives and immediately earns its place on the counter.

A genuinely versatile gift: warmly received as a wedding present, a housewarming, a birthday, a thank you, or a client appreciation gesture that feels anything but corporate.

What's inside:
— Acacia Cutting Board
— Artisan Coffee by Mogiana or Fernwood Coffee
— Canadian Maple Syrup by Cosman & Webb or Honey by Drizzle
— Beer Bread or Pancake Mix by Lannie Rae Gourmet
— Dardimans Premium Mandarin Orange Crisps or Makabi & Sons Shortbread Cookies
— Olive Wood Spoon
— Parliament Scented Candle by Canyon Candle
— Blueberry & Lavender Charcuterie Jam by Provisions Food Co.
— Organic Cotton Turkish Tea Towel
— Round Braided Seagrass Basket
— Fresh Eucalyptus or Dried Foraged Bundle
